Don't Stop The Things
Just lying in my bed , thinking. about you.
What keeps me here, I haven't got a clue.
If I had good sense, I would get up and I'd follow you.
So what keeps me here , I just wish I knew.
The clock is ticking, I know, I have to go.
To that dead end job, (that makes me feel so low.)
My roots are deep, deep into the ground.
The country life, that gives us this sound.
Don't stop the things, that put this smile upon my face.
You do it so well, and there is no disgrace.
Don't stop the things, that put this smile upon my face.
I can't let go, you send me to outer space.
I'm in my car, I am driving home, (with my radio on.)
Driving home, driving home to you.
Why can't those singers ever get it straight?
Traffic's bad I hope I am not late!
These endless songs that never have a point.
Those crazy rhythms , that put me out of joint.
You are standing there with not much on.
You've talked me in, on my cell phone.
